Kissel for cranberry |
Cranberries are wiped, squeezed juice. Mezgu pour hot water (it should be 4-5 times more than berries), bring to a boil, filter, part of the broth cool and dilute starch in it. In the remaining broth put the sugar, bring to a boil, pour the diluted starch, squeezed juice and bring to a boil. The finished kissel is poured into glasses, sprinkled with sugar, the foam is not formed, and is cooled. Cranberry 200-240 g, sugar 6-8 tbsp. spoons, starch 4-6 st. spoons. |
